Separates automatic action from manual authorization during implementation: describes the order of the hits, the web site, browser or system version, with the original log and recent changes.

The problem needs to be corrected to confirm that no side effects have been introduced. This is done by allowing Codex to repeat the phenomenon and missing information first, reposition the code and check for anomalies in the adjacent module or external system.

In order to allow Codex's screenshot to be reproduced by another member, the mission record contains at least four check points: SCREENSHOT, STEPS, LOGS, REREPRO. These English labels can also be used for branch, log or board search.

A failed mission can also create assets: to preserve the smallest recurrence, the wrong language, the exclusionary steps and the ultimate cause, the next one need not start with speculation.

What is most important is to avoid is that it is easy to mix caches, routers and database problems based only on a partial cut-off. If the operation may affect user data or remote systems, manual confirmation points should be written into the process, rather than in the notes.
